Calculator

Evaluate arithmetic expressions with arbitrary-precision decimal math using big.js.

When to Use

  • User asks to calculate or evaluate a math expression
  • Precise decimal arithmetic is needed (avoids floating-point errors like 0.1 + 0.2 = 0.30000000000000004)
  • Expressions involve parentheses, operator precedence, or exponents

Supported Operations

| Operator | Description | Precedence |

| -------- | ----------- | ---------- |

| + | Addition | 1 |

| - | Subtraction | 1 |

| * | Multiplication | 2 |

| / | Division | 2 |

| ^ | Exponent (right-associative) | 3 |

| () | Parentheses | Highest |

Usage

cd scripts
npm ci || npm install
npm run build
npm run calculate "<expression>"

Examples

| Input | Output |

| ----- | ------ |

| "3 + 2" | 5 |

| "10 / 4" | 2.5 |

| "2 ^ 10" | 1024 |

| "(2 + 3) * 4" | 20 |

| "1 + 4.5 * (3-6) / 5" | -1.7 |

| "-5 + 3" | -2 |

| "2 ^ 3 ^ 2" | 512 (right-associative: 2^9) |

Edge Cases

  • Empty expression: Throws "Empty expression" error
  • Mismatched parentheses: Throws "Mismatched parentheses" error
  • Division by zero: big.js throws an error
  • Exponent must be integer: big.js .pow() requires integer exponents

Limitations

  • No trigonometric functions (sin, cos, tan)
  • No variables or symbolic math
  • Exponents must be integers
  • No factorial, modulo, or bitwise operators

How to use it

Copy the folder

Take code-and-sorts/calculator from the repository into ~/.claude/skills for personal use, or into .claude/skills inside a project.

Check the name does not clash

The agent identifies a skill by the name field in its header. Two skills with the same name cannot sit side by side — one of them will be ignored.

Install what it needs

The instructions reference npm. Without those the skill loads but fails at the first command.
